What You'll Do

In this role, you will work under general direction while collaborating with cross-functional teams to manage production planning and material flow. Key responsibilities include:

  • Coordinate material flow from internal and external suppliers to support production schedules

  • Analyze complex material requirements using Supply Chain Management (SCM) methodologies

  • Interpret Bills of Material (BOM) and convert schedules into executable production plans

  • Initiate, coordinate, and authorize release of production orders based on system requirements and resource availability

  • Monitor production order progress and ensure on-time delivery to the production shop

  • Identify, document, and resolve order delinquencies and schedule adherence issues

  • Develop and control inventory plans while optimizing inventory levels

  • Analyze and disposition excess inventory to improve supply chain efficiency

  • Perform audits and maintain compliance with supply chain processes

  • Develop product and service schedules, supporting planning for new business proposals

  • Implement process improvements through analysis, root cause identification, and best practice development

  • Collaborate with procurement, suppliers, and internal stakeholders to resolve issues and drive results

      This position requires use of information or access to facilities subject to the International Traffic in Arms Regulations (ITAR) and/or Export Administration Regulations (EAR). These regulations may limit access of controlled technologies: 1) to U.S. Persons, including U.S. Citizens, lawful permanent residents, and other narrow categories including refugees and asylees, or 2) to certain foreign nationals that have received an export license.
